The Rise of Small Ball: How Teams are Changing Their Game Strategy

The modern NBA continues to evolve, with teams increasingly adopting the 'small ball' strategy. This approach emphasizes speed, versatility, and three-point shooting, shifting the traditional paradigm of basketball play.

Understanding Small Ball

Small ball refers to a lineup where teams prioritize speed and shooting over size. The strategy gained traction with teams like the Golden State Warriors, who utilized it effectively to dominate the league in recent years. By pulling traditional big men off the court, teams create more space for shooters and agile players who can attack the basket.

Why It Works

One major reason small ball has become prevalent is the increasing efficiency of perimeter shooting. Players like Stephen Curry have revolutionized the game with their ability to score from beyond the arc. This has forced other teams to adapt or risk falling behind.

Moreover, with smaller players on the court, teams can push the pace, creating fast-break opportunities and generating high-scoring games. This style appeals to both fans and players, as it often leads to more exciting, high-energy matches.

Teams Embracing Small Ball

In the current season, several teams have embraced the small ball approach with varying degrees of success. The Phoenix Suns and the Brooklyn Nets are two prime examples, as they have utilized versatile forwards who can shoot and defend effectively. These teams have shown that small ball can compete against traditional lineups while providing an edge in speed and spacing.

Challenges of Small Ball

However, the small ball strategy does come with challenges. Teams risk vulnerability on the boards and may struggle against more traditional lineups that feature dominant centers. Finding the right balance between size and speed is crucial for any team looking to implement this strategy effectively.

Conclusion

As the NBA continues to embrace change, the small ball phenomenon highlights an exciting evolution in how the game is played. Fans can expect to see innovative strategies as teams search for that competitive edge in the quest for an NBA championship.
